Output 8dd8b3dbcb7e63eff8cd58a8466ea6a364827fea101d8749f236ab0e2f1a6116:13

value
421843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0286db7efbf100cdbd2412a7f1a69b960dbf7e2 OP_EQUAL
address
3KD46QK2YwbxtZXZrKLU2CvzjnVtp2wxHB
transaction
8dd8b3dbcb7e63eff8cd58a8466ea6a364827fea101d8749f236ab0e2f1a6116
spent
true